Oldham have completed the signing of winger Kevin Betsy from Barnsley. The 26-year-old has moved to Boundary Park until the end of the season, after his Tykes contract was terminated by mutual consent.
The Woking-born player was also reported to have attracted interest from Hartlepool, where he recently spent a month on loan, and Port Vale.
Betsy made 100 first-team appearances for Barnsley after signing from Fulham for �200,000 in March 2002.
Meanwhile, Oldham have offered to pay up defender Michael Clegg's contract, after he was told he no longer figures in manager Brian Talbot's plans.
